bowfish12 Posted February 25, 2011 Posted February 25, 2011 I agree with Carrington I would ask him about that fin and why he installed it. I have a 2000 model Javelin 18ft it hauls the mail without a fin and comes out of the hole like a rocket with only a 150. Because it's an 18 ft boat. The fin is there to help the boat get on plane. This could be due to a number of reasons, the worst being waterlogged wood. My buddy had a 1990 396 with a 175 that had a hard time getting on plane with the livewells full, 2 ppl, gear and full tank of gas. We think it could be due to water in the boat/wood. He traded that in for a 400, kept the same motor and has no problems getting on plane now. You need to check it out really good especially around the transom. The fin could be on there due to if the owner took 3-4 ppl fishing at a time, and could be on there because he believed he needed it after reading the product description. Quote

vapredhunter Posted February 25, 2011 Posted February 25, 2011 Ok so the 19ft boat in question should weigh about 200 or 300lb more than my 18ft boat :. But it has 25 more HP then my 18ft so 6 in one hand half dozen in the other. My point was you should inquire as to why he put it on a boat, that if it is properly set up should run like a scalded dog!!!!!! I have fished on many different boats and I've never been on a Javelin that didn't scare the crap out of you. He may have put it on there to help with chinewalking or maybe he was pulling skiers. Perhaps it has the wrong prop on it and wont come out of the hole. Either way that boat shouldn't need a Whale tail with a 175 on it.
